Its origins can be traced back to several pre-17th century European folk tales. The two best known versions were written by Charles Perrault and the Brothers Grimm.

Storytellers rarely mention the age of the young protagonist in words, but illustrators portray her as being anywhere from about three or four years of age [Figure 1] (Grimm and Grimm 1993) to her early teens [Figure 2] (Anonymous No date).

Tale Notes Unlike many versions of this tale, Red Riding-Hood is not saved from the wolf by a woodcutter or a hunter. She is eaten and the story ends. This tale is the first Red Riding-Hood to be published so other authors have adapted it to continue the story and save the girl from the wolf.

Charles Perrault wrote and published the first "Little Red Riding Hood," but many have been published since, each varying slightly from the next due to regional and cultural differences. The Grimm Brothers wrote a similar tale, but rather than a red hood, she wore a red cap.

Why are the Grimm brothers pivotal figures in the history of folk tales? The Grimm brothers ar epivotal figures in the history of folk tales because they were the first people to put the folk tales into writing.
